What are the laws and penalties associated with the crime of damage to the property of others in Panama?

Damage to other people's property is a crime in Panama and is punishable by the Penal Code. Penalties for damage to the property of others may include imprisonment, fines, and the obligation to repair or replace damaged property.

How are crimes of trafficking in stolen cultural property treated in Panama?

Crimes of trafficking in stolen cultural property in Panama are treated with sanctions that include prison sentences and fines. The country works to prevent illegal trafficking of cultural property and protect its cultural heritage.
